Job Description:
Job Overview:The Brand Marketing Associate will support the
Brands+ Brand Management team in various aspects of promoting our
core Brands. Responsibilities will include Brand Business
Analytics, Communications Support, Customer/Tradeshow Support,
Sales Support, and Project Management. This role provides a
valuable opportunity to learn and contribute to the Brand
Management function. They are responsible for working
cross-functionally with Sales, Sales Operations, Merchandising,
Product Development, Product Business Management, and Finance to
meet goals and attain metrics.What does it mean to be part of the
Brands+ Team?UNFI Brands+ is one of the most comprehensive private
label programs available today. With over 5,000 products across 200
categories throughout the store, we believe we have what today s
consumer is seeking from national brand equivalents to opening
price points to gourmet, specialty, and organic offerings. Joining
our team of food scientists, product developers, brand managers,
sourcing experts, product managers, and chefs, you would be part of
delivering quality category-leading brands to consumers,
diversifying assortment to attract a wider range of shoppers, and
build shopper loyalty. More choices for consumers and more
opportunities for retailers striving to make our customers stronger
and our food solutions more inspired.Job Responsibilities:Brand
